In the dynamic world of architecture, several key roles contribute to a firm's branding success.
These roles include: 1. Brand Strategy: Professionals in this role focus on developing and implementing a strong brand identity for architecture firms, ensuring they stand out in a competitive market. 2. Digital Marketing: Digital marketing specialists help architecture firms reach their target audience, increase brand awareness, and generate leads through online channels. 3. Content Creation: Content creators develop engaging and informative content, such as blog articles, social media posts, and videos, to showcase a firm's expertise and projects. 4. Business Development: Business development experts build and maintain relationships with clients, ensuring the firm's continued growth and success. 5. Data Analysis: Data analysts help architecture firms make informed decisions by collecting, analyzing, and interpreting market trends, client preferences, and project performance data. 6. Sustainable Design Consultancy: Professionals in this role help architecture firms create sustainable and eco-friendly designs, addressing growing concerns about climate change and the environment.
By understanding these roles and their significance in the architecture industry, professionals can make informed decisions about their career paths and skill development.
